为什么现在越来越多的APP中开始出现H5页面?1,H5页面开发效率更高,更改更加方便;2,适当缩小APP安装包的大小;3,蹭热点更加方便,比如五一,十一,双十一搞活动;那么为什么说H5无法取代原生的APP,只能处在一个共存的例子呢?1,这个是由系统的底层决定的,极端例子,所有的应用都通过H5展示,那么你是否需要一个浏览器?2,涉及庞大的功能,涉及复杂的逻辑结构,涉及安全性的要求,H5可以胜任吗?所
一、角色控制器角色控制器与碰撞器相似,选择角色控制器,要先移除碰撞器。Sloope limit:爬坡角度Step Offset:台阶高度Skin Width:皮肤厚度Min Move Distance:最小移动距离Center/Radius/height:胶囊的中心点,半径,高度值角色控制器移动        注:角色控制器组件所在的游戏物体身上,不需要”碰
转载 2024-08-04 15:13:58
218阅读
目前很多App都采用HyBrid的开发模式,需要实现H5Native相互通信,比如以下场景: 1. H5需要唤起Native分享组件把内容分享到其他App里; 2. 当手机网络从3G切换到WIFI时,需通知H5展示更为清晰的商品图片;类似这样的通信场景很多,那么如何实现H5Native通信呢?下面以IOS平台,来进行剖析:H5Native的通信,可以简化为jsobject-c两种语言的通信
转载 2023-11-15 13:06:40
112阅读
展开全部“H5是Html5的缩写”,这恐怕是很多人的一个错误认知。事实上,二32313133353236313431303231363533e78988e69d8331333366303162者并不是一个意思。H5确实涉及HTML5诸多规范,想做H5页面或多或少都要利用到HTML5很多内容。但二者只是有联系,并非对等。2015年上半年,随着H5的火爆,同时也引起了技术阵营与营销阵营的定义争锋,当时
在移动应用开发中,iOSH5 Native 通信方案变得愈发重要,尤其是当我们希望将 Web 技术与原生 API 结合起来,以实现更丰富的用户体验。在这篇文章中,我将详细讲解如何实现这套通信方案,涵盖版本对比、迁移指南、兼容性处理、实战案例、排错指南以及生态扩展。 ### 版本对比 在考虑 iOS H5 Native 通信方案时,首先要了解不同版本间的特性差异。 | 特性
原创 6月前
27阅读
在现代移动应用开发中,iOS 的 `NSData` HTML5H5)之间的通讯越来越受到关注。这种通讯形式使得我们可以在 iOS 应用与渲染的 HTML 内容之间高效地传递数据。接下来,我将通过多个模块并结合相应的图表代码,详细讲解如何解决 iOS `NSData` H5 之间的通讯问题,涵盖版本对比、迁移指南、兼容性处理、实战案例、排错指南及性能优化等内容。 ### 版本对比与兼容
原创 5月前
6阅读
 我们以往的APP是使用原生系统内核的,相当于直接在系统上操作,是我们传统意义上的软件,更加稳定H5的APP先得调用系统的浏览器内核,相当于是在网页中进行操作,较原生APP稳定性稍差,似乎还没有百万级用户量的H5 APPH5最大的优点是可以跨平台,开发容易,APP的话需要用ANDROID的语言和IOS的语言各自写,H5只要开发一套简单的说:H5是基于web,native基于客户端H5测试
转载 2023-11-10 04:58:05
81阅读
IOS、Android与H5通信-JsBridge原理(总结)H5原生app(ios,android)交互的载体基本都是基于Webview,可以把Webview看作是一个性能打八折的移动浏览器。ios调用Javascript简单说下这几种:WKWebView 、UIWebView、JavaScriptCoreWKWebView:苹果在ios8之后也引入了专门负责处理网页视图的框架WebKit,W
转载 2023-07-13 07:41:44
349阅读
作为前端开发可能会经常遇到,产品、运营、用户吐槽反馈问题:为什么我的页面空白、页面没有更新,为什么每次都要清缓存、要点刷新按钮。一、为什么会白屏、资源报错?我们每次打包都会生成一个index.html文件,这个是项目的入口文件。在index.html文件中会嵌入我们的静态资源,比如manifest.xxxjsapp.xxx.js文件,问题就出在了这里,很多浏览器特别是微浏览器会缓存我们的ind
转载 2023-12-07 07:16:57
484阅读
今年5月1日公司立项准备开发一款SLG的H5游戏。经过调研决定使用LayaAir引擎。 目前游戏第一轮测试已经结束。简单回顾一下: 明确要求赶在暑期档上线,由于之前一直是用cocos2dx-lua版本,所以对于H5零基础的我来说还是不小的挑战。引擎确定之后,开始着手熟悉API。开发过程期间遇到的相关问题引擎技术组的反馈都很及时。 由于是策略类的游戏,所以对于数值公式的计算尤其之多,所以客户端
转载 2024-08-16 16:48:43
65阅读
最近项目做了一个简单的H5在线点酒,运行在微环境,涉及到微授权登录,jssdk的使用,微支付等功能。前端用的vue-cli脚手架搭建,路由用的是history模式,因为hash模式的话,在做微支付时会有很多坑。history模式的话前端只要设置下路由模式就好,然后后端配合设置下服务器即可(一、微H5网页授权登录授权登录流程微开发文档已经写的很清楚了,如下:1 第一步:用户同意授权,获取
刚开始接到需求说一个H5页面要嵌入Android/ios端,从没接触过.所以这是我第一次接触. 我是用react框架写的H5页面内有用react-for-echarts图标. 然后iosandroid端会把webview(系统中内置了一款高性能 webkit 内核浏览器,)方法发给你来调用,从而可以获取到APP的登录信息,然后根据获取的登录信息来发才能请求接口.上代码!首先在react钩子中判
转载 2024-10-24 20:03:19
25阅读
关于Android与JS网页端的交互,网上有很多教程,刚做这功能,参考了多方资料,最终出来后觉得简单,但是为实现的话有诸多小问题,最终效果如下:现在简单整理一下:(直接贴代码,注释详细,应该能懂的): 一、首先是网页端,这个就是一些简单的标签语言和JS函数:  <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"ht
转载 2023-07-17 18:14:10
173阅读
刚开始接到需求说一个H5页面要嵌入Android/ios端,从没接触过.所以这是我第一次接触. 我是用react框架写的H5页面内有用react-for-echarts图标. 然后iosandroid端会把webview(系统中内置了一款高性能 webkit 内核浏览器,)方法发给你来调用,从而可以获取到APP的登录信息,然后根据获取的登录信息来发才能请求接口.上代码!首先在react钩子中判
目前,移动跨平台开发作为移动开发的重要组成部分,是移动开发者必须掌握的技能,也是自我提升的重要手段。作为Google推出的跨平台技术方案,Flutter具有诸多的优势,已经或正在被广大开发者应用在移动应用开发中。在过去的2019年,我看到越来越多的公司个人开始使用Flutter来开发跨平台应用,对
转载 2020-10-03 17:30:00
393阅读
2评论
企业微 自定义开发H5页面应用 网页授权登录获取用户信息 权限同步 一、背景领导让研究一个活儿:企业微开发H5应用,微端客户进入H5页面跟现有的Web系统打通用户权限。通俗的讲:嵌入企业微H5页面,客户点进去按原权限加载内容。开发者中心有文档,附上两个关键链接:快速集成H5应用    网页授权登录二、集成H
转载 2023-07-12 13:55:46
352阅读
在开发中,使用web-view组件内嵌H5页面是非常常见的,但很多人不知道webview内嵌H5如何与原生小程序 交互。下面介绍下实现微小程序与webview H5交互的方法。web-view功能描述承载网页的容器。会自动铺满整个小程序页面,个人类型的小程序暂不支持使用。客户端 6.7.2 版本开始,navigationStyle: custom 对 web-view 组件无效web-view
三、HTML5 Web Notification语法window.Notification 如果浏览器支持Web Notification,不考虑私有前缀,则window.Notification就会是一个有很多静态属性实例方法的函数。基本上,Web Notification所有的语法都是围绕Notification这个函数来进行的。显然,通知这种事情是有可能扰民的,因此,必须经过用户同意才行。
# 微H5授权iOS实现指南 在当前的移动互联网环境中,微授权是一个非常重要的功能,特别是在H5应用中。对于刚入行的小伙伴来说,理解如何在iOS上实现微H5授权可能有些复杂。下面,我将为你详细讲解这个流程,并提供每步所需的代码和解释。 ## 流程概述 在实现微H5授权的过程中,我们需要遵循以下步骤: | 步骤 | 描述 | |------|------| | 1 | 创建微
原创 9月前
54阅读
# iOS支付 H5 的实现与应用 随着移动支付的普及,微支付已经成为我们日常生活中不可或缺的一部分。尤其是在H5应用中,微支付的集成使得用户体验更加流畅。在这篇文章中,我们将探讨如何在iOS应用中实现微支付的H5版本,并提供相关的代码示例。 ## 微支付工作原理 微支付的工作原理大致分为几个步骤: 1. 用户在H5页面上发起支付请求。 2. 后端生成支付订单,并返回给前端。
原创 10月前
64阅读
  • 1
  • 2
  • 3
  • 4
  • 5